Transaction fbfb7c583e3325dab47bbd780f94c80283344ef930fddffa6484cde1a48912ec
1 Input
1 Output
-
fbfb7c583e3325dab47bbd780f94c80283344ef930fddffa6484cde1a48912ec:0
- value
- 586889572
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5dedf2a5ec8c1b541caa37fa28892d4f2b0529bf OP_EQUAL
- address
- 3AFfpHmy8PBTVfFSNZtYAf4zY5xYzjvMT2